Normally I post on Sundays, but yesterday was busy, so here I am today, with a couple of new starts that arrived in the mail last week. Both are by The Essamplaire.

This one comes as a kit and is called "Elizabeth Easdon." Although it came with fabric, I swapped it out for Lakeside from my stash in 40 count examplar. I am using the AVAS shipped in the kit.




Doesn't this look like a lollipop vine? I'm enjoying the border. I wanted to stitch this because of all of the yellows and golds. This came as a chart only, and I kitted it up with 40 count Lakeside vintage strawflower and the called-for AVAS.
